Buhari Urges Stakeholders to Ensure Successful Execution of FG’s Special Public Works programme

By Isaac Kertyo, Makurdi


Presidnt Muhammadu Buhari has sued for commitment from Stakeholders to ensure successful implementation of the Federal Government’s Special Public Works program.


Buhari who made the call at the flag-off of the extended Special Public Works program for Benue in Makurdi at the weekend described the program as a strategy to engage 774,000 unemployed youths to execute selected projects across all the local governments in the country. 


The President who was represented by the Minister of Special Duties and Intergovernmental Affairs, Sen. George Akume said the Federal Government would monitor to ensure effective implementation of the program.


Also speaking, Benue State Governor Samuel Ortom called for  sustenance of the ESPW program beyond its time limit of three months  to make it a career program for the Youths.
Ortom who was represented by the Deputy Governor, Engr. Benson Abounu noted that it was the responsibility of government to ensure development of the Youths to help them stay away from all forms of criminality and contribute their quota to the development of the state and nation. 


He described the policy which involves skills acquisition and stipends for the twenty three thousand Benue people as a good idea to improve their economic situation and that of the state in general. 


The Governor charged the beneficiaries of the program to embrace it with the right attitude in order to achieve the desired results.Ends
